we discussed it on weekly calls, there are several reasons to do. Firstly, I'd like to keep compatibility between Dash Core & 3rd party wallets, include hardware one. If we will have custom derivation path for mixing, same as mobile, it means that these funds won't be easily available at any other 3rd party wallets, it creates "vendor lock" to DCG projects (android wallet, Dash Core). That's why I don't like to use for CJ on Dash Core custom mobile path same as it is done in mobile android wallet. So far as we have mnemonic in Dash Core; it is great if these mnemonic can be easily imported in any 3rd party wallet and it "just works". Though, this PR is aim to add a potentially at least 1 wallet beside Android Wallet that could let user to get access to his "lost" funds if user will mix his funds on mobile and it does. Secondly, Dash Core currently has 2 competing implementation of HD wallets (legacy wallets and descriptor wallets). Both of them them (legacy & descriptor) are backported from bitcoin*(1)(2), but legacy wallets are deprecated in bitcoin and in the latest versions you can't even create legacy wallet anymore. I wish Dash Core with mnemonic for Descriptor wallets (#6570) has been released long time ago, so we could start deprecating legacy wallets; and create descriptor wallets, but we haven't had a major releases for awhile, so, it's a bit slower that it is. (1). legacy wallets have our own implementation HD, not fully backported. |

Issue being fixed or feature implemented
#6745
Currently, funds mixed by Coin Join by Android wallet may be invisible to other wallets, including Dash Core.
What was done?
This PR introduces 3rd default descriptor for Descriptor wallets, which makes this funds available in Dash Core.
How Has This Been Tested?
Install Android Dash wallet -> get some funds -> mix them -> import mnemonic to Dash Core. Funds (including CJ transactions) expect to visible.
Without this PR, some of these transactions are shown as "spending", and funds are not available.
Breaking Changes
Amount of descriptors created by default for a new wallet on mainnet is increased from 2 (internal, external) to 3.
Amount of descriptors created by default for a new wallet on regtest is increased from 3 (internal, external, cbtx private key) to 4.
